StatusList logo

StatusList

StatusList offers three pricing options to fit different needs and budgets.

The Hobby Plan is completely free and includes 5 monitors with checks every 2.5 minutes. You get one hosted status page on a StatusList subdomain, basic notifications, and support for one user. This plan works well for personal projects and testing.

The Business Plan costs $8.99 per month and upgrades you to 10 monitors with 30-second check intervals. You get multiple status pages, custom domain support with HTTPS, both public and private pages, and room for 2 users. A 15-day free trial is available with no credit card required.

For those wanting a one-time payment, the Lifetime Plan costs $130 and includes all Business Plan features permanently. You can also add 10 extra monitors for $6 monthly, and enterprise features are available by contacting their team.

UptimeRobot logo

UptimeRobot

UptimeRobot offers pricing plans designed for different needs and budgets.

The Free Plan costs nothing and includes 50 monitors with checks every 5 minutes. You get basic features like keyword monitoring and simple status pages. This plan works well for hobby projects and personal websites.

Solo Plan at $8 per month provides 10 monitors with 60-second checks. It adds location-specific monitoring, slow response alerts, and DNS monitoring with access to 9 integrations.

The Team Plan costs $34 monthly and is the most popular choice. It includes 100 monitors, 60-second intervals, all 12 integrations, full-featured status pages, and space for 3 team members.

Enterprise Plan at $64 per month offers 200 monitors with 30-second checks, 5 team seats, and priority features for businesses needing maximum monitoring coverage.

All paid plans can be purchased annually to save around 20 percent on costs.
